Mellin space bootstrap for global symmetry
@article{Dey2016MellinSB, title={Mellin space bootstrap for global symmetry}, author={Parijat Dey and Apratim Kaviraj and Aninda Sinha}, journal={Journal of High Energy Physics}, year={2016}, volume={2017}, pages={1-46} }
A bstractWe apply analytic conformal bootstrap ideas in Mellin space to conformal field theories with O(N) symmetry and cubic anisotropy. We write down the conditions arising from the consistency between the operator product expansion and crossing symmetry in Mellin space. We solve the constraint equations to compute the anomalous dimension and the OPE coefficients of all operators quadratic in the fields in the epsilon expansion.
